Accept will be releasing a new single titled “The Undertaker” on October 2. The two-track single will be available digitally and on 7 inch vinyl and it will also include a live version of “Life’s A Bitch” from a 2019 show in Oulu, Finland. “The Undertaker” will appear on the band’s upcoming album. Former Accept members Udo Dirkschneider, Peter Baltes, and Stefan Kaufmann have shared a video for their song “Where The Angels Fly.” The track, which also features Sven Dirkschneider and Manuela Markewitz, was recorded in support of frontline workers.

The 2020 M3 Rock Festival has been postponed due to the coronavirus pandemic. The event will now take place at Merriweather Post Pavilion in Columbia, Maryland on September 4-6. The 2020 Dimebash was held at The Observatory in Santa Ana, CA on January 16 and it included an all-star jam featuring members of Foo Fighters, Anthrax, Lamb Of God, Crowbar, Stone Sour, Testament, Act Of Defiance, Prong, Static-X, Vio-lence, Sepultura, and tons more.
